用户编辑界面,角色选择改为必填项

This commit is contained in:
季圣华
2021-09-03 23:54:31 +08:00
parent 887d3e83be
commit 6e21f03b57

View File

@@ -24,7 +24,7 @@
<a-input placeholder="请输入用户姓名" v-decorator.trim="[ 'username', validatorRules.username]" /> <a-input placeholder="请输入用户姓名" v-decorator.trim="[ 'username', validatorRules.username]" />
</a-form-item> </a-form-item>
<a-form-item :labelCol="labelCol" :wrapperCol="wrapperCol" label="角色"> <a-form-item :labelCol="labelCol" :wrapperCol="wrapperCol" label="角色">
<a-select v-if="model.roleName!='租户'" placeholder="选择角色" v-decorator="[ 'roleId' ]" :dropdownMatchSelectWidth="false"> <a-select v-if="model.roleName!='租户'" placeholder="选择角色" v-decorator="[ 'roleId', validatorRules.roleId]" :dropdownMatchSelectWidth="false">
<a-select-option v-for="(item,index) in roleList" :key="index" :value="item.id"> <a-select-option v-for="(item,index) in roleList" :key="index" :value="item.id">
{{ item.name }} {{ item.name }}
</a-select-option> </a-select-option>
@@ -93,6 +93,11 @@
rules: [{ rules: [{
required: true, message: '请输入用户姓名!' required: true, message: '请输入用户姓名!'
}] }]
},
roleId:{
rules: [{
required: true, message: '请选择角色!'
}]
} }
}, },
model: {}, model: {},